________ is caused when a baby is jostled, leading to intracranial injury and retinal hemorrhage.

A) Sudden infant death syndrome
B) Korsakoff's syndrome
C) Shaken baby syndrome
D) Intracranial-kinesis syndrome

Shaken Baby Syndrome

Shaken Baby Syndrome is a serious brain injury resulting from forcefully shaking an infant or toddler, which can cause brain damage, blindness, or death.

Intracranial Injury

An injury within the skull, affecting the brain, which can range in severity from minor to life-threatening.

Retinal Hemorrhage

Bleeding within the retina, the light-sensitive layer at the back of the eye, which can result from trauma, high blood pressure, or certain diseases.
